Megan Gorman, NP has a special interest in helping patients achieve their idea of health. She loves working in the evolving science of health care and the constant learning that it requires. She treats the whole person, working to help patients avoid the need for critical care.
Megan is honored to be a part of the launching of Idaho’s first Hospital at Home program. She believes that providing hospital level care in the comfort of the patient’s own home is the best way to shift focus to the patient and to bridge the gap between their lifestyle and their health.
Megan earned her bachelor's degree in psychology from Emory University, and a second bachelor's degree in nursing from Montana State University. She earned her master's degree in nursing-family nurse practitioner from Gonzaga University.
